Update To COVID Protocol

Effective immediately all in-person sessions must use two masks for the entirety of your visit. This is based on current recommendations from the medical community due to mutations in SARS-CoV2, which is predicted to become the more prominent strain(s).

If you are unsure which masks to wear, here are my suggestions:

  • top layer is either a multi-layer cloth mask or surgical mask
  • bottom layer is either an N95 or surgical mask

As usual, if you show up without the proper protection you will be turned away. Examples:

  • bandana
  • cotton t-shirt
  • single mask of any kind
  • something flimsy, hanging off your face, easily slipping down, and/or dirty
  • nothing

Masks must be clean and fit properly! If you don’t know what that means, look it up!
